Template:Species-infobox Seesaws[1] are objects that can be placed in levels in Super Mario Maker 2. They are orange platforms that tilt left or right to one side when the player or an enemy walks on them. Like normal Lifts, their length can be changed and they can be placed on tracks. In the Super Mario Bros., Super Mario Bros. 3, and Super Mario World styles, they appear to be metallic, but in the New Super Mario Bros. U style, they appear to be wooden.
